失眠网,内容丰富有趣,生活中的好帮手!
失眠网 > java的升序排序_详解Java sort()数组排序(升序和降序)

java的升序排序_详解Java sort()数组排序(升序和降序)

时间:2019-08-19 19:44:01

相关推荐

java的升序排序_详解Java sort()数组排序(升序和降序)

我们在学习 Java 的过程中肯定会遇到对数组进行升序或降序等排序问题,本节主要介绍如何实现 Java 数组的升序和降序。Java 语言使用 Arrays 类提供的 sort() 方法来对数组进行排序。

升序

使用 java.util.Arrays 类中的 sort() 方法对数组进行升序分为以下两步:

导入 java.util.Arrays 包。

使用 Arrays.sort(数组名) 语法对数组进行排序,排序规则是从小到大,即升序。

假设在数组 scores 中存放了 5 名学生的成绩,现在要实现从低到高排列的功能。在这里使用 Arrays.sort() 方法来实现,具体代码如下:

public static void main(String[] args) {

// 定义含有5个元素的数组

double[] scores = new double[] { 78, 45, 85, 97, 87 };

System.out.println("排序前数组内容如下:");

// 对scores数组进行循环遍历

for (int i = 0; i < scores.length; i++) {

System.out.print(scores[i] + "\t");

}

System.out.println("\n排序后的数组内容如下:");

// 对数组进行排序

Arrays.sort(scores);

// 遍历排序后的数组

for (int j = 0; j < scores.length; j++)

如果觉得《java的升序排序_详解Java sort()数组排序(升序和降序)》对你有帮助,请点赞、收藏,并留下你的观点哦!

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。